> > Two days ago, we upgraded our BES server to version 4.0 and are now using
> > the Mobile Data Service (MDS) to access a HTML page with SA checks.   
> > 
> > This is going to work well, as if a device fails it will, as always, send
> an
> > e-mail to us (and to our BB's), but we can also now check an intranet page
> > for a complete status update.  We can also setup various HTML pages with
> > different devices, so the networking group can see switches, the
> developers
> > can see Sybase / SQL servers, etc.
